Summary of Job Duties and Responsibilities
The Director of Human Resources provides overall leadership, expertise and guidance to the Office of Human Resources and campus leadership in the areas of organizational design and development, employee relations, staff wage and salary administration, staff recruiting, benefits management, training and development, human resources information systems, reviewing and developing human resources policies. The Director serves as a strategic partner to campus leaders, by providing consistent direction on human resources matters, and assists the Vice President for Finance and Administrative Services (VPFAS) in any needed area.
  • Provides proactive leadership in planning and managing all areas of human resources, with emphasis in benefits, employee relations, and staff salary administration.
  • Ensures compliance, in conjunction with University Counsel, with all applicable state and federal regulations.
  • Ensures compliance for human resources area for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A).
  • Analyzes campus-wide personnel issues and advises VPFAS.
  • Interprets and implements University policies and procedures on a daily basis.
  • Maintain the University's faculty and staff compensation program, including providing oversight and guidance for compensation policy and procedures.
  • Maintains consistent university-wide employee position descriptions.
  • Supervises staff development/training and employee assistance programs.
  • Administers employee evaluation systems for exempt and non-exempt staff.
  • Administers employment related grievances and termination appeals for staff.
  • Manages unemployment insurance claims filed with the state of Kentucky for former Murray State faculty and staff.
  • Administers employee benefits for all faculty and staff, including health, life, and disability insurance; tax-saver program (IRS Section 125 plans); Workers' Compensation program; state retirement programs (Teachers' Retirement System, Kentucky Employees' Retirement System and the Optional Retirement Plan); and tax-sheltered annuity programs.
  • Manages human resources departmental budget, including managing the University's self-funded health care plan budget of approximately $16M.
  • Manages human resources information systems, including personnel/payroll system, departmental general ledger accounting system, COBRA automated system, and various software packages used in human resource management.
  • Provides leadership and assists in the development of Human Resources staff.
  • Administers, updates and develops human resources policies
  • Serves in advisory role for VPFAS as needed for administrative projects.
  • Assists VPFAS in areas of communication with the University community.
  • Other duties as assigned by the VPFAS.

Minimum Education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ited institution required, in a field related to human resources.

Minimum Experience and Skill Requirements
  • Candidates must have ten (10) years' of progressively responsible experience in human resources, with at least five (5) years' in a leadership level role, and at least five (5) years' experience within a state higher education institution.
  • A broad understanding of human resources issues and the dynamics of a large, complex organization, knowledge of computer applications specifically with an enterprise resource planning system, demonstrated ability to present clear and concise reports orally and in writing, and demonstrated 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with associates, administrative officials, and others concerned with personnel matters and administration required.
  • Strong leadership skills, sensitivity to the concerns of University employees and represents their interests, be energetic and self-motivated, show enthusiasm for and commitment to the role of higher education, have the ability to build trust and respect, and possess strong interpersonal skills.
  • An ability to foster innovation while leading through organizational change.

Preferred Education and/or Experience Qualifications
  • National professional Human Resources certification is preferred.
  • Experience with employer sponsored benefits, such as retirement, health insurance and related contracts preferred.
